On the subject of Prowrite Bugs, how about this one:
When I tried running my new copy of ProWrite 3.2 under Dos 2.0 with 1 MB
memory and the 512 K Agnus, it crashed whenever I hit return (i.e. after a
line of text). I thought it had to do with the limited amount of memory,
so I waited until I could install more memory and the fatter Agnus. I've
done that now, and the same crash occurs.
By "crash", I mean I'm getting a software failure, error number 800000004.
Why is this happening?
Also, with earlier versions of ProWrite, I used to run in interlace mode
and use white letters on a gray background. THIS version won't let me
darken the background. If I do, it picks another color (the brightest one)
from the palette for the background, and juggles other colors on the screen
as well.
Unfortunately, the standard black on white that I'm getting now is
practically unreadable.
Is there any way to make my screen easier on the eyes? (I do not have a
multi-scan monitor. I do have the ECS chips. Don't care for MedRes,
LoRes, or SuperHiRes modes.)
